Legend of Zelda - 10 Minutes Piano

I'm posting this just because I'm pretty proud of finally getting this recorded and all in one take . Trying to learn to become better at Piano - this is what I was able to get recorded. Unfortunately I don't have the means to plug my keyboard directly into the computer so there is a slight "clicking" sound of the keys being pressed. I know it's not 100% flawless but I'm happy with it for now.

SONG LIST:
1. Legend of Zelda Theme (all games)
2. Song of Storms (Zelda 64)
3. Song of Time (Zelda 64)
4. Kakariko Village Theme (Zelda 64)
5. Solved a Dungeon Fanfare (Zelda 64)
6. Hyrule Field Theme (Zelda 64)
7. Gerudo Valley Theme (Zelda 64)
8. ??? (Definitely NOT Zelda! Points if you can guess what it is though!)

Playing from memory? Wow! I used to do that all the way until jazz band finally forced my hand. Seriously, I memorized Moonlight Sonata for a recital once, of all things...

If I could make one personal suggestion... force yourself to sight-read regularly if you don't already. It's so very valuable and I wish I hadn't relied on memorization so much and had practiced sight-reading earlier. But nice job!

Thanks for the reply and sorry I'm so slow in getting back myself.

I try to memorize because well, "piano happens". I've been in a few situations where I've come across a random piano and although I knew how to play, I couldn't remember how to do anything from memory. I've tried to make it a goal since then to memorize everything so when I come across one randomly... I can sit down and play to impress :D

I definitely try to sight read and learn to play new stuff all the time! It's challenging though!
